Talking about movies

Hi guys, today im going to talk about my appreciation of 2 movies that made me meditate about their cinematographic qualities and aesthetic development. The first movie that Im going to talk about is Blade Runner (1982), directed by Ridley Scott and starring Harrison Ford and Rutger Hauer its a sci-fi film that takes course during the year 2019 in a futuristic looking Los Angeles where "replicants" (artificially enginereed humanoids) are forbidden to live and interact with humans. In this plot Rick Deckard (Harrison Ford) a retired police officer works as a "Blade Runner" looking for the replicants among the citizens of L.A. and killing them. I really love this movie because the plot its very original, the soundtrack amazing (was composed by Vangelis) and its aesthetic production its one of the best that I have seen (the costumes, and scenarios are perfectly done).

A special song for me

I really like listening to music, when I was 8 years old my parents gave a small radio, it didn´t had a cassete or radio player but I learned to use the radio tuner.
I remember tuning to different broadcast stations during the night while I was in bed. Years later my parents gave me a INXS greatest hits CD for my 17 birthday, I still have it in my music collection and its one of my favorite music album. INXS was an australian music group that performed between the years 1977 and 1997


This CD includes tunes like "need you tonight" "original sin" and "never tear us apart" they are all great songs but I really enjoy the lyrics of tear us apart: I was standing/ you were there/ two worlds collided/ and they could never tear us apart .
"Never tears us apart" its one of my favorite songs, it talks about an inseparable couple wishing to be together for all their lives, it was written by the lead singer of the group Michael Hutchence withe the collaboration of Andrew Farris.


I really love it because the lyrics are very poetic, the saxophone gives it a lovely effect and music video recorded in Prague has a nostalgic atmosphere. Unfortunately Hutchence committed suicide in 1997 and the group ended their career shortly after. :(
